Belgium vs Romania -  Team news

Belgium did not have a good start to the tournament, dropping three big points that could cost them dearly in their quest to win the group. Domenico Tedesco's team will have to find their goalscoring shoes to stand a chance against their rivals, not because they are massive stars, but mainly because their issues could have been sorted out if they had been accurate in front of goal. Speaking of which, a goal would do wonders for Romelu Lukaku's confidence, but that purpose will only be served if others such as Kevin De Bruyne and Jeremy Doku bring their A-game to this clash.

On the other side of the pitch, Romania have already left their mark in this competition after winning their first UEFA Euro match in 24 years. But if they want to keep things going, another win or a draw will come in handy to secure a spot in the next round. Edward Iordanescu and his men will be gunning for their second win in the competition to become the most-winning version of the Tricolorii in this tournament. To that purpose, the contributions of captain Nicolae Stanciu, Radu Dragusin, and Ianis Hagi, will come in handy to reach the next stage, something no one saw coming for the Romanians when all predictions came in.

Romania has reported no injuries or absences of any kind for this game, while Belgium might have to drop Thomas Meunier and Axel Witsel from the squad due to physical problems.

Belgium vs Romania: Head-to-head

  • This will be the first UEFA Euro match in history between these national teams.

  • Overall, Belgium and Romania have played twelve times against each other.

  • The most recent game between these teams took place in 2012. It was a friendly game that ended in a 2-1 win for Romania.

  • The overall record between these teams shows five wins for each team and two draws.

  • Belgium's most recent win against Romania to this date came on November 11, 2011. The match concluded 2-1 for the Red Devils.

  • This will be the first-ever meeting between Domenico Tedesco and Edward Iordanescu, acting coaches for Belgium and Romania, respectively.
